What is the first step in solving 4(x + 2) = 10 + x?

OpenStudy (anonymous):

Distribute 4 into (x+2) to get 4x + 8.

OpenStudy (anonymous):

Distribute: 4(x + 2) 4x + 8 = 10 + x then subtract x from both sides 3x + 8 = 10 then subtract 8 from both sides 3x = 2 then divide both sides by 3 x = 2/3
